Transaction 43bdd23d2d8060c3997a064909a1aa19ae50e7f52ccf2725bbb6a91f302cccd6
2 Input
2 Outputs
- 43bdd23d2d8060c3997a064909a1aa19ae50e7f52ccf2725bbb6a91f302cccd6:0
- 43bdd23d2d8060c3997a064909a1aa19ae50e7f52ccf2725bbb6a91f302cccd6:1
value 75080
address 13QST6wAGFKQDC1gh2vEQ75nF38AXToNq5
value 711000
address 3Gz5rP4397hkRv5MwQbXyG6J2KpLfR5tEP